Nice review there Fanters.  I have nearly done 500 miles in mine.

Colour choice will always be subjective, which is why we choose them :)  for me black rules but I have had black cars for over 10 years now so it's my thing.

White at the moment is very "in" and very bling/gangsta (imo).  Does look stunning tho but not for me :)

Re your review.  I agree, the DSG does take some getting used to, and can sometimes surprise you with what it does, ie not accelerate as fast as you want or quicken up too fast.  Pulling away from T junctions is a prime example of this.  I would agree tho that for smoothness it cant be beaten, and it allows you to concentrate on what is going on around you and steering etc when going round corners.  In addition, as Im a commuter along a very slow A road back home from work everyday the clutch was becoming an issue, so DSG for me is a good solution.  Albeit I can understand why a manual would be a great (and proper) option for those that do not have this daily bind.

I have to say that the ride quality, even on a non ACC vehicle, with 18's on, is superb, it never floats but it does feel very composed and well put together.  Having come from a Civic Type-S I feel like im driving a roller! Cornering is great, as is the very tight turning circle.  The steering wheel itself is really a work of art, it feels so right.

The noise suppression is also formidable, conversations at high speed are held at normal levels, without the need to shout, something which is not the case in my wife's Astra Coupe.  That also means that the stereo performs much better although the RCD 510 is simply brilliant.  I love the fact I can have nearly all my music collection on a tiny 32gb memory stick which is hidden away in the glove compartment, and then I can also have, if I wanted, an SD card as well as 6 mp3 CD's.  The noise it makes, on standard speakers is also very very good (no need for Dynaudio I would say?) and the interface is a joy to use.  It also looks very cool at night.

Performance wise I have just lashed it the once so far and it scared the pants off me (was with a mate showing him what it could do) when it wants to it really hussles but for the most part its happy pottering about at low speeds, the grumble of the engine heard but not intrusive.
